The very first episode of Machinima's Transformers Power of the Primes is online at Go90.com . We will not spoil it for you of course, but the title of the Episode is called "The Swamp". You probably guessed based on the new poster some of the characters that may appear. We will also share with you the episode description if you would like to read it.

Megatronus hunts for the Requiem Blaster as we learn about its mysterious past. Elsewhere, Megatron and his team are also searching for the weapon, hoping to get to it first, when they encounter Grimlock and his fellow Dinobots.

This is it. The beginning of the end. The final chapter in Machinima's Prime Wars trilogy, bringing with it my last reviews for the series. I've reviewed Combiner Wars, Titans Return, and now it's time to review the finale season. We still have lots of episodes to get through, though, before we get to the true ending, so let's buckle up for one last ride, courtesy of Power of the Primes.

The episode gives us a brand new title sequence, featuring a logo cut by a laser from the floating head of Unicron, (Spoilers, maybe?) who looks like he was rendered using the animation software from the G2 commercials. It leads us to the title of the episode...

Megatronus, voiced by Mark Hamill, starts us off by explaining to some mysterious force, whoistotallynotUnicronwhydoyouask, that he has to find a relic called the Requiem Blaster to complete the ancient...triumphurent? Right off the bat the usual problems pop up, blocky animation, expressionless faces, terrible lip sync, the usual, but they all seem to be worse this time around. It definitely seems like the series was rushed to try to premiere at the same time the coinciding toys were on store shelves, something neither of the two previous shows were able to do. Most of the movements characters make are sudden, with just a few frames dedicated to each. We'll dive into that more a bit later in the episode.

Anyway, Megatronus has a brief flashback to the era of the original 13 Primes, back when he had used the requiem blaster for good to defeat evil, not the other way around. It also introduces a frankly strange love interest in the form of Solus Prime. Solus wants the blaster destroyed, and Megatronus is offended that she doesn't trust him to keep it safe. Solus' performance is stale and rigid, especially given that she's trying to be portrayed as a warm, charming character. But, similarly, voice direction has not been one of the past show's highlights.

Image
Because even Megatronus has to have a villain backstory. For some reason.



This whole scene gets a bit exposition heavy, and doesn't flow very well as a normal conversation. It's quite painfully obvious that this scene is purely to inform the viewer of Megatronus' plan and backstory, even though there are more organic ways of achieving that. Megatronus doesn't find the blaster, and dissapears, off to search another area.

We then catch up with the main cast, consisting of Perceptor, Windblade, Victorion, and Megatron, who find themselves being watched in the middle of a cybernetic swamp. The same story with Megatronus and Solus is detailed again, making the previous scene unneeded. While it's hard to get across in text form, there's a scene here that shows all of these characters together, talking one at a time. The only character that ever moves, blinks, or changes their facial expressions is the one that's talking. The rest are just still character models until it's their turn to talk. This looks AWFUL, and has to be one of the worst looking shots I've noticed in any of these shows. The way the characters are animated makes them look lifeless enough, let alone just making them stand frozen when they aren't talking.

The group is then ambushed by the Dinobots, who appear from the plant growth in the swamp.

Something extremely important to note here is that, despite the Dinobots combining later in the episode, they all have their own personalities and voices, something other combiner members in this show notably do not have. It's been all but established that the limbs of combiners are little more than drones, and it's just one consciousness shared between the members. This totally retcons that entire thing, showing that (at least with Volcanicus) each member has a consciousness, identity, name, voice, and (in the case of Grimlock and Slug at minimum) a robot mode and the ability to transform.

Image
So wait, does that mean Dust Up just got straight up sliced in half? Is she dead? How can Victorion still control her right arm? This presents so many questions.

To the episode's credit, it is really nice to hear Gregg Berger as Grimlock again. He delivers a great performance, and it's a great callback to the original show.

The Dinobots start attacking the gang, because they don't trust Megatron. Grimlock takes out Megatron with the slowest, easiest-to-see-coming tail swipe ever. He then grabs Perceptor, trying to drown him, even though he shouldn't need air to breathe. There are several instances here where a few more frames would have made things look considerably smoother, such as when Perceptor gets knocked over. On the first couple of watches I genuinely though he just clipped through Grimlock's leg.

The Dinobots regroup, and reveal to the cast that they can form Volcanicus, the bombshell on which the episode ends.

That was quite the episode. I wish I could say that they've fixed everything, or that it's even an improvement over the last series, but I honestly can't. The mouth movements are worse, the animation feels rushed, the writing is still terrible, the voice direction and some of the acting isn't good, and there's glaring continuity errors that are just glossed over. There isn't enough story to fully critique yet, so I'll reserve my judgement for the full series until more episodes are released, but I don't harbor a lot of hope.

A new interview over on ESPN gives us a little insight into one of the characters showing up in the third chapter of the Transformers Prime Wars trilogy series on Machinima - the Predacon combiner Predaking - and its voice actor Samoa Joe, a professional wrestler from TNA, Ring of Honor, NXT and WWE. He talks about his approach to the role and interest in the Transformers franchise, and his excitement for the gig. Take a read below, see the whole piece here, and join the discussion in the comments!

Even though Joe was out of commission for a few months at the start of 2018, he remained busy with another major step forward in his life and career with his biggest voice-acting role to date.

After lending his voice to the Game of Thrones: A Telltale Games Series and Dota 2, Samoa Joe took on the role of Predaking in Transformers: Power of the Primes. Joining a cast of heavy hitters that includes Mark Hamill, Ron Perlman, Jaime King, Wil Wheaton and Judd Nelson, among many others, Samoa Joe slipped naturally into a role that he was seemingly destined to play.

"I grew up watching Transformers," he said. "I think it was one of the first cartoons that I started watching as a kid. It was awesome. I would set my clock every morning before I went to school. It was a big part of my childhood.

"It was easy to throw myself in the character, it was fun," Joe continued. "As a child, I think everybody imitates their favorite cartoon character in some form or another when they're playing. To find themselves as a grown adult -- getting that chance and having it actually become part of that cartoon is a real cool thing."

Transformers: Power of the Primes, which debuted on Tuesday on go90 and tumblr, allowed Joe to channel the most villainous elements of his character while embracing passions from his past. He'll have a similar opportunity after Sunday once he settles into his new home on SmackDown Live, with familiar faces and new opponents alike.

[...]

"I play Predaking -- what happens when all the Predacons, which are these vicious animal robots that combine together," said Joe. "Predaking's basically this character who -- without giving away any spoilers -- he's on a hunt and he's looking to find his prey by any means necessary. He's a very violent individual, he's a very vicious individual, and when the producers were kind of looking around and wondering who to cast that role, I think my name was on of the forefront."
